#353851 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#353851 is composed of 20.8% red, 22%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.6%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.2% black. It has a hue angle of 233.6 degrees, a saturation of 20.9% and a lightness of 26.3%. #353851 color hex could be obtained by blending #6a70a2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#353851
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06070a is the darkest color, while #fdf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#353851
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f4047 is the less saturated color, while #011085 is the most saturated one.
